OSA 5320 IEEE-1588/ PTP Slave Clock
The OSA 5320 is a stand-alone PTP slave clock using the Precision Time Protocol (PTP) also
known as IEEE 1588 v2
Features
Powerful network delay analysis delivers full time alignment over hostile networks
(including Layer 2 and Layer 3 routing).
Manual or automatic best master clock selection
No need to install GPS antennas
2.048 Mbit/s, 2.048 MHz and 1.544 Mbit/s synchronization clock signal for legacy
equipment
Multicast & Unicast operation ideal for use in Telecoms environment
The Precision Time Protocol (PTP) is a solution for the distribution of synchronization over IPbased packet networks such as IP, IP/MPLS, Ethernet, IP/xPON and IP/xDSL networks. PTP
is also known by the name of the corresponding standard IEEE 1588-2008.
Brandywine offers a comprehensive range of PTP products covering all synchronization needs
in the telecommunication domain. The OSA 5320 PTP Slave is designed to operate with PTP
grandmaster clocks from Brandywine or from other vendors. The OSA 5320 consists of a PTP
protocol engine which connects to one or several distant PTP Grandmaster clocks over an IP
or Ethernet network.
The PTP Slave is a high performance synchronization clock solution delivering frequency,
phase and time-of-day over a set of output ports featuring a variety of output formats using
Precision Time Protocol (PTP) over an Ethernet network.
Applications
Typical applications are the synchronization of 2G, 3G, cdma2000 and WiMax base stations,
of xPON optical line terminals of DAB, DVB, and DTV transmitters, etc. PTP allows the
distribution of accurate frequency, phase and time-of-day to these applications even in cases
where the transport network is asynchronous.
